Abstract
The present invention provides cooker and its control method, control device and intelligent cooking system.Intelligent cooking system includes control device and food-ordering device, and cooker includes:First communication unit is used to communicate with control device;Culinary art unit is used to be cooked according to the culinary art parameter that control device is sent;Detection unit is electrically connected with culinary art unit, vegetable to be cooked whether is placed with the culinary art cavity that detection unit is used to detect cooker after culinary art parameter is received, and detect be placed with vegetable to be cooked in culinary art cavity when by preparatory signal send to culinary art unit, so that culinary art unit is cooked according to culinary art parameter, unloaded culinary art is begun to when not being placed with culinary art vegetable in culinary art cavity by setting detection unit efficiently avoid, the security incidents such as the fire brought prevented also from zero load, ensure that the security performance of cooker.
